Vultures Row Aviation in Cameron Park, California specializes in the restoration and reproduction of World War II Warbirds. Many have been shot down or recovered from oceans and jungles. All being rebuilt or repaired with surgical precision, newly fabricated parts or hand shaped panels. President, metal shaper and visionary Chuck Wahl is a rare breed.…

Scott Tallardy has a heart the size of Florida as his Daytona based company uses it’s fabrication skills and Baileigh machinery to help disabled children. Beach Traxx fabricates incredibly stylish and functional wheelchairs for kids. Offered in 3 variations for different needs and sizes of riders, his wheelchairs have gone absolutely viral.
